Thelma Long Falmouth 87. Formerly of Mars Hill, died 5-5-1995 at a local nursing home. She was born in Florenceville, NB., Canada, the daughter of Thomas and R.Ethel (Gallup) Hartley, and attended schools there. She was a member of St. Annes Episcopal Church and also served as past president of the Episcopal Church Women. She played the organ there for 35 years. She was predeceased by her husband, Maynard. She is survived by a daughter, Meridith Long Morin of Old Orchard Beach, a brother, Eric Hartley of Tracey Mills, NB., Canada, 2 grandsons, Jason Fenderson of Old Orchard Beach and James Fenderson of Surrey, England, USAF. Burial Kings Grove cemetery.
